**Handover: Telemetry payload compression (Beaconet)**

Welcome aboard. We recently switched Beaconet's telemetry pipeline from gzip to zstd level 6, which cut payload sizes roughly 40% but requires the collector fleet to run agent v3.2 or later. Older agents still send gzip, and the ingest layer sniffs the magic bytes to decide. Please don't remove the gzip fallback until the legacy fleet is retired. The accountable engineer is named below.

named custodian: Zormir Jorir

The tax-rate lookup cache in the Breva checkout service worries me. Entries are keyed only by region code, so a stale or poisoned entry would apply the wrong rate to every order in that region until expiry. Please verify: TTLs are short enough to bound exposure, negative lookups aren't cached, and the refresh path revalidates against the signed rate feed rather than trusting upstream blindly. Also confirm eviction is size-bounded so an attacker can't churn the keyspace. Current cache settings for review:

limits module of yagaf-yajef:
RATE_LIMITS = {
    "novwyn": 950,
    "wenath": 428,
    "prawyn": 413,
    "gorvan": 539,
    "praael": 870,
    "drumir": 113,
    "gordor": 439,
}

TICKET-4471: Vault locked — FieldTrace offline mode

The config vault for FieldTrace's offline sync module sealed itself after last night's host reboot. New contractors: you can't push offline-mode builds until it's unsealed. Don't retry the auto-unseal script; it's been disabled since the Marwick depot incident. Surveyors in the Kestrel Basin pilot are blocked, so treat this as priority one. Steps: stop the sync daemon, confirm the vault status shows sealed, then unseal manually. Use the recovery passphrase below to unseal the vault.

unlock words, bawef-kahap: sorax-sorir-quenys-aldok

## Releases

Quick heads-up for anyone new to Cartwheel: we never hard-delete rows from the orders table. When a customer cancels, we flip the `deleted_at` timestamp and move on. This keeps refunds, audits, and the finance folks at Brindlewood happy. Release builds include a migration check that fails if anyone sneaks in a `DROP` or `DELETE CASCADE` on orders — don't fight it, it's saved us twice. Before tagging a release, verify the migration suite passes, then sign the artifact with the release key below.

rollout seal: bky6_qeu2kf